J. J. Keller Launches Virtual Reality Safety & Compliance Training

Survey says 67% of managers would consider virtual reality training

J. J. Keller & Associates, Inc. announced last week the release of virtual reality training, available in its J. J. Keller Training online solution portal. 

The company said in a Feb. 11 news release that the new training format, accessible with a compatible virtual reality headset, allows learners to navigate realistic simulations of safety and compliance situations they may encounter in their jobs.

A study conducted last year by the J. J. Keller Center for Market Insights found that 67% of managers surveyed would consider using VR training, representing significant interest and opportunity for this format.

J. J. Keller said its VR training offers various benefits that set it apart, most notably, it fits seamlessly into J. J. Keller’s existing training ecosystem. 

Customers can enroll learners in VR courses and track their performance in the J. J. Keller Training solution alongside online E-Learning, streaming video, and classroom program formats.

Customers can also use J. J. Keller’s standard training enrollments on VR training. This is the same type of enrollment used on J. J. Keller's other training formats. There is no need to purchase any kind of special enrollment at an increased price to enroll learners in VR courses.

The company says other key advantages to VR training include:

  • Improved Engagement & Retention: VR programs offer a more engaging, immersive training experience that increases the likelihood of employees applying their knowledge and skills in the “real world.”
  • “Freedom to Fail”: By navigating dangerous situations in a virtual environment, learners can make mistakes safely while still feeling that the consequences are real.
  • Convenience: On-the-go or remote employees may rarely be onsite. VR training ensures employees receive the instruction they need, regardless of location.
  • Cost-Effectiveness: No need to fly professional trainers in for training sessions. Virtual programs provide exceptional training while keeping costs down.

"Giving customers a choice in format is important to us,” said J. J. Keller President and CEO Rustin Keller.

“Innovating in a way that captures the learner's imagination and improves engagement is something we seek constantly. I'm really excited about this new option for trainers,” Keller added. “One demonstration and it's clear this changes the way people learn. It's fantastic.”

At launch, J. J. Keller offers 16 VR training programs: 

Workplace Safety & Health

  • Arc Flash (Flashover)
  • Confined Space Entry
  • Electrical Safety
  • Fire Safety (The Office)
  • Hazard Recognition - Warehouse
  • Hot Work
  • Ladder Safety
  • Lockout/Tagout
  • Trenching and Excavation Safety

Transportation

  • Brake System: Pre-Trip Vehicle Inspection
  • Engine and Front Axle: Pre-Trip Vehicle Inspection
  • In-Vehicle: Pre-Trip Vehicle Inspection
  • Lights: Pre-Trip Vehicle Inspection
  • Walk-Around: Pre-Trip Vehicle Inspection
  • Road Safety Traffic Accident With Dangerous Goods

Human Resources

  • Active Shooter Response Training for Civilians (Office)

J. J. Keller said it would regularly introduce new VR courses to its library for these and other markets.

“By adding virtual reality training to our offerings, we're providing our customers with an easy way to practice scenarios in a realistic, hands-on environment,” said J. J. Keller Executive Vice President of Technology Solutions Lacie Callan. 

“Whether in a confined space, working with machinery, or inspecting vehicles, virtual reality allows for self-paced learning in all types of situations that prepare employees to safety do their jobs,” Callan added.

To access these VR courses, learners must use the J. J. Keller Virtual Reality Training Headset (PICO Neo3). The headset is available from J. J. Keller and provides everything needed to start.
